Binance Hands Over Client Data to Russian Authorities Amid Ukraine Donations
Binance, the world's largest cryptocurrency exchange, handed over details of a Russian client's donations to Ukrainian fundraising campaigns to Moscow authorities last year. The information was used as evidence in a terrorism financing case against IT specialist Yuri Belenkiy.
The case highlights Binance's compliance with law enforcement requests, even after it claimed to have exited Russia in 2023. Documents show that Russian officials sent a request for Belenkiy's transaction history, and Binance responded by sending details of crypto transfers to Ukrainian organizations.
Bystrov, a lawyer specializing in crypto regulation, said that under EU data protection law, Binance may have had an obligation not to provide the data. However, Binance disputes this view, stating that it cooperates with lawful information requests from law enforcement globally, subject to applicable legal and regulatory requirements.
